Fernando De Noronha vs Goose, Nf Climate & Distance Between

Canada flag
  • The distance between Fernando De Noronha, Brazil and Goose, Nf, Canada is approximately 6,873 km or 4,271 mi.
  • To reach Fernando De Noronha in this distance one would set out from Goose, Nf bearing 147.9°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Fernando De Noronha bearing 161.4° or SSE .
  • Fernando De Noronha has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ry summers (As) whereas Goose, Nf has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
  • The mean temperature is 26.8 °C (48.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 31.4 °C (56.5°F) less in Fernando De Noronha.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 458.9 mm (18.1 in) more which is equivalent to 458.9 l/m² (11.26 US gal/ft²) or 4,589,000 l/ha (490,595 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 37.6° higher in Fernando De Noronha than in Goose, Nf.
